Olympic Qualifiers: Ajibade Scores Brace as Super Falcons Thrash Ethiopia
SHARE


 Rasheedat Ajibade of Atletico Madrid stole the show on Tuesday when the Super Falcons defeated Ethiopia's Lucy 4-0 in a Paris 2024 Olympic qualifier. 

Nigeria won the match 5-1 on aggregate after the first leg ended 1-1 in Addis Abeba.

While Nigeria dominated proceedings from the start, the girls did not score until nearly the end of the first half. In the 45th minute, Uchenna Kanu broke the deadlock. She received a long pass from Tosin Demehin and finished a fine counterattack for the home team.

Nigeria doubled their lead five minutes after the second half resumed. Asisat Oshoala of FC Barcelona Femeni sent an inviting cross into the Ethiopian box. Ajibade latched onto it, tapping in from close range to make it 2:0 for the Super Falcons.

After 68 minutes, Oshoala nodded home from a Kanu cross to send the crowd at the Moshood Abiola Stadium, Abuja, into a frenzy.

Four minutes later, Oshoala turned provider, racing into the right edge of the Ethiopian box before teeing Ajibade for her second goal of the evening and Nigeria’s fourth of the encounter. The Atletico lady was also the scorer in the 1-1 first-leg draw.

In the 85th minute, fans’ favourites Michelle Alozie came inches away from making the scoreline five.

Following Tuesday’s victory, the Super Falcons will now play the winner of the game between Uganda and Cameroon in the next and third round of the qualifiers.
